WebIn the images below, the various methods of writing a divisor are shown below: Special cases. 1. The number 1 is the divisor of all the numbers. Reason: When the divisor is 1, then the quotient is the same as the dividend. Look at the given examples, 34 1 = 34 . 15 1 = 15. 2. The number itself is always one of the divisors of the number.
